yeah luckily I think I found someone who can do them for me for $80 so hopefully I can have them on by the weekend, by the way did you put your tail overlays on yourself? more or less how hard would you say it is to get them on?

The first time i tried it I got frsutrated and threw the overlay away.Then the second time I found some patience, a friend, and a hairdryer, it took about an hr or so to install both, I started from the center and I strectched the overlay around the tail light, then used and exacto-knife to pop the bubbles and squeeze the air out, and I cut the excess vinyl wrapped around tail light, thank god for this florida sun, it helped to let the overlay set in.

hope that helped and the 80$ is a deal, my friend offered that same deal to install it if i helped him and rented the spring compressor, but he couldnt do it this weekend so I just decided to install it for 70$ more yesterday by a professional
